Mission

Muskogee Bridges Out of Poverty is dedicated to helping low-income families escape the cycle of poverty by providing them with tools, resources, and educational opportunities that equip them to achieve self-sufficiency. The organization facilitates workshops, offers classes such as 'Getting Ahead', and connects participants to local resources that aid their journey towards a stable and prosperous life.
